Collaborates closely with operational stakeholders and is responsible for the selection, development, implementation, testing, documentation, maintenance, and adoption of application software to effectively meet clinical or business information system needs.

I. Major Responsibilities:

  • Project and Meeting Leadership:
    • Proactively identifies barriers to completing work and escalates issues with proposed solutions.
    • Attends all required meetings, assume accountability for assigned follow-ups and practice closed loop communication.
    • Participates as workstream lead on cross-functional projects, ensure tasks are completed within scope and project management guidelines.
    • Runs optimization requests, including scheduling meetings, identifying timelines, and allocating resources.
  • Stakeholder Engagement:
    • Develops and maintains partnerships with operational staff, serving as a subject matter advisor for application-related questions.
    • Leads discussions with subject matter experts, caregivers, and vendors to evaluate, design and configure application features.
  • Product Evaluation and Application Support:
    • Attends product demonstrations to assess system functionality against customer requirements and recommends appropriate software solutions.
    • Facilitates application upgrade processes, including recommending new functionalities to operational caregivers.
    • Tests new features and functionalities and develop Job Aids for customer support and training.
  • Issue Investigation and Troubleshooting:
    • Investigate application and system configuration issues to develop and implement effective system fixes.
    • Participates in ticket triage and analysis to determine the appropriate work stream and assist in scoping efforts.
    • Independently troubleshoots application components within server configurations, including system services and interface jobs, and engage other teams as necessary.
    • Effectively participates in critical incident response and escalates appropriately as needed.
  • Collaboration and Configuration:
    • Collaborates with subject matter experts, caregivers, and vendors to evaluate and configure application features.
    • Configure application features, security settings, and develop support documentation, including test scripts and workflow diagrams.
    • Builds relationships with third-party vendors to maintain vendor software.
  • Documentation and Training:
    • Develop support documentation for application teams, including test scripts, workflow diagrams, and knowledge base articles.
    • Partners with the training team to create end-user training materials.
  • Mentorship:
    • Mentors less experienced team members, providing guidance and support for their development.
  • Continuous Learning:
    • Actively learns and applies new skills to improve support for customers and coworkers.
    • Continuously advances knowledge of current products, including obtaining application certifications and staying updated on system configurations and emerging technology and industry trends.
    • Actively participates in professional development programs defined by department.
  • Adaptability:
    • Demonstrates high adaptability to dynamic responsibilities and evolving project requirements.

Must be able to work off hours as needed and participate in an on-call rotation.

II. Position Qualifications: License/Certification/Education: Required: 1. High school diploma or GED.2. Epic certification(s) or ability to achieve, as required by department.

Experience/Skills: Required:1. 3 years experience with enterprise platforms (EHRs/ITSM/ERPs).2. Team player with strong problem solving, time management and decision-making skills, ability to maintain a positive attitude, solution focused.3. Able to act independently with minimal oversight.4. Able to serve as a mentor to less experienced team members.5. Able to lead meetings and effectively communicate with all users at all levels of the organization.

Preferred:1. Healthcare experience.
